Umpqua Hot Springs, nestled in the heart of Oregon's Cascade mountains, is a serene escape that offers natural hot springs surrounded by lush forests. Perfect for hikers and nature lovers, this destination invites you to unwind in its soothing waters while enjoying breathtaking views of the landscape.

Know before you go
Hi, I'm Eve. Here are a few practical things to know before exploring Umpqua Hot Springs.
- Arrive early in the morning or later in the afternoon to avoid crowds and enjoy a more peaceful experience.
- Bring a towel and water shoes for added comfort while soaking in the hot springs.
- Respect the natural environment by packing out any trash and staying on designated trails.
- Check the weather conditions before your visit, as the area can be prone to sudden changes.
- Be mindful of local wildlife, and keep a safe distance if you encounter any animals during your visit.

Getting There
-
Car
If you're driving from Roseburg, take OR-138 E for about 34 miles. You'll pass through the charming town of Idleyld Park. After crossing the Umpqua River bridge, turn left onto NF-3401 (Umpqua Hot Springs Road). Continue on NF-3401 for approximately 5 miles until you reach the parking area for Umpqua Hot Springs. Be aware that the road can be narrow and winding in some sections. There is no fee for parking.
-
Public Transportation + Hiking
For those relying on public transportation, start by taking a bus from Roseburg to Idleyld Park. Check the local transit schedules for routes and times, as services may be limited. Once you arrive in Idleyld Park, you will need to arrange for a taxi or rideshare service to take you to the Umpqua Hot Springs parking area on NF-3401, as public transport does not go directly to the hot springs. From the parking area, it's a short 0.5-mile hike to the hot springs. Ensure you wear appropriate footwear as the trail can be uneven.
-
Bicycle
For adventurous travelers, biking to Umpqua Hot Springs from Idleyld Park is an option. Follow the same route as if driving, but be prepared for a challenging ride on NF-3401. The road can be steep and has loose gravel in some areas. The ride is about 5 miles from Idleyld Park to the hot springs. Ensure you have proper biking gear and are comfortable with off-road cycling.
